Is the Pharmacy Tech School Accredited? Most pharmacy technician colleges and vocational schools have obtained a national or regional accreditation. One of the most respected accrediting agencies is the American Society of Health-System Pharmacists (ASHP). Colleges earning accreditation from the ASHP have been evaluated and verified to offer a comprehensive superior education. Online colleges may additionally earn accreditation from the Distance Education and Training Council, which deals exclusively with distance or online learning. Make sure to verify that the degree or certificate program as well as the college you choose are accredited by a U.S. Department of Education recognized accrediting agency. In addition to helping make sure that you obtain a superior education, it can assist in securing financial assistance or student loans, which are frequently not offered for non-accredited colleges. Also, certification may mandate that the program of training is accredited. And a number of Saraland AL pharmacies will only hire entry level employees that have graduated from an accredited program.

Does the Program Prepare You for Certification? Certification is not mandated in all states, but many employers prefer that the technicians they employ be certified. The pharmacist tech program should prep its students to pass the PTCB or the NHA examination. Students interested in obtaining NHA certification will also need one year of job experience. This requirement may be met by taking part in a school sponsored internship program.

Does the College Provide Internship Programs? As we just covered, the NHA requires a year of professional experience for certification, which can be fulfilled through an internship program. One of the best ways to acquire practical clinical experience as a pharmacy tech is to work out in the field. Most pharmacy technician certificate or degree programs also require clinical training in order to graduate and an internship is an excellent way to satisfy the requirement. Ask if the programs have a working relationship with Saraland AL area pharmacies, hospitals, or clinics for internship programs.

Does the College Offer Job Placement Assistance? Securing that first position in Saraland AL upon graduation, especially with no prior experience, can be a difficult endeavor without some support. Ask if the colleges you are looking at have job placement programs. If so, find out what their job placement rates are. A high job placement rate is an indication that the school has an excellent reputation within the field creating demand for its graduates. It also signifies that it has a substantial network of pharmacy contacts where it can place graduates.

One thing to consider is that if you choose to enroll in a school that is out of state or even out of your local area, you might need to pay a higher tuition. State colleges normally charge higher tuitions for out of state residents. And community colleges commonly charge a higher tuition for those students that live outside of their districts.

What Size are the Classes ? Unless you are the kind of student that likes to sit way in the rear of the classroom or hide in the crowd, you will probably prefer a small class size. Smaller classes allow for more individual participation and one-on-one instruction. Ask the schools you are reviewing what the average student to teacher ratio is for their classes. If practical you may prefer to monitor one or more classes before making your ultimate determination. This will also give you an opportunity to talk with several of the instructors and students to get their opinions regarding the pharmacist tech program as well.

Can the School Accommodate your Schedule? And finally you need to confirm that the pharmacist technician school you finally select can provide the class schedule you need. This is especially essential if you decide to continue working while you attend classes. If you need to schedule evening or weekend classes in the Saraland AL area, verify that they are available. If you can only attend part-time, verify if that is an alternative and how many courses or credit hours you would have to carry. Also, ask what the protocol is for making up any classes that you might miss as a result of work, illness or family emergencies.
